Library and Information Services Workforce Advisory Committee (LISWAC)

The LISWAC is a cross-sectoral advisory committee that advises the ALIA Board on matters relating to the LIS workforce, including:

  

  • Trends and emerging issues for the LIS workforce 
  • The ALIA Framework of Skills, Knowledge and Ethics for the LIS Workforce (the Framework)including review  
  • The annual LIS workforce survey 
  • Trends and emerging issues for LIS education 
  • Other matters as requested
